Al Ludington Working As Crew Chief For Jason DiSalvo’s Indy Moto2 Effort

Al Ludington is on vacation from his AMA Pro Racing technical duties, instead working as Jason DiSalvo’s Crew Chief during pre-race testing at Indianapolis Motor Speedway today and tomorrow. American Honda has rented the track from 9:00 to 5:00 Thursday and Friday for testing with Roger Lee Hayden on his Moriwaki Moto2 racebike but declined to share so DiSalvo could test on his GPTech FTR racebike and so Kenny Noyes could learn the track on a streetbike. Fortunately for DiSalvo and Noyes, the Speedway is making 90 minutes of extra track time available to them at the end of each day, from 5:00 p.m. to 6:30.
